16 MOT tests are recorded for this 2012 Volkswagen Polo (SH62 MHJ) between November 2015 and September 2025.

The record contains 12 passes and 4 failures.

The most recent test on 23 September 2025 was a pass, although the earlier record includes 4 failures that buyers may want to investigate.

Across all tests, the most frequently flagged areas are: Brakes (6 issues), Tyres (4 issues), Lighting (4 issues), Windscreen (3 issues), Suspension (3 issues). Repeated mentions in one area can indicate an ongoing pattern worth checking in person.

In total 15 advisory notices are recorded. Advisories flag items that passed but may need attention before the next test; they are not evidence of how well the vehicle has been serviced.

Recorded failure items include: “Offside Front Seat belt webbing significantly weakened cut from edge greater than 2mm (7.1.2 (b))”; “Central Rear Shock absorbers has a serious fluid leak (5.3.2 (b))”; “Brake pedal has insufficient reserve travel (1.1.2 (a))”.
